Output 29dd9879464683ba08f92b142b32c03fb588c3b850e08232568773c21e1ba092:1

value
19395904
script pubkey
OP_0 OP_PUSHBYTES_20 e3fde84ad5bcd65998bcd2938a7f795a3d898d64
address
bc1qu077sjk4hnt9nx9u62fc5lmetg7cnrtywyuwuz
transaction
29dd9879464683ba08f92b142b32c03fb588c3b850e08232568773c21e1ba092
spent
true